Letters and Photographs from France, 1948-1949
Scope and Contents
c. 15 items
These are letters to John Davison, in French, from friends and families he met while travelling to France in the late 1940s. The most extensive of these correspondences are from R. Chanay, Mme et M. Jean Marie, Madeleine and René Lexhait, and M. Senon.
Other Correspondents: Monique Adelliert; Raymonde Bouvard; René Decu...; Mina Léirte; Simon Vialet
Highlights include:
Chanay, R. 12/13/49. How the United States is generally unknown to the French
Marie, Mme et M. Jean. 9/10/48, 5/7/49, 6/10/49. About Jean Anouilh's 'Antigone', John Davison's 'Sanctus', and the power of music. Also giving corrections to JD's French.
Senon, M. 8/11. About JD and his parents returning to visit, Complimenting JD's French
